Protein content is a critically important indicator that determines the technological value of grain, which forms high-quality gluten for baking, as well as its nutritional value for feed. This parameter is expressed as a percentage of grain mass and directly affects the crop grade and its market value upon sale.
This indicator depends on the genetic potential of a variety, although the actual result is significantly influenced by agricultural practices and environmental conditions. Key factors in protein accumulation include nitrogen nutrition during the reproductive period, temperature regime, and water balance, with high yields often leading to a decrease in protein concentration due to the dilution effect.
To determine the mass fraction of protein, the Kjeldahl method, which is the arbitration method, the Dumas method, and rapid analysis using IR spectroscopy are employed. In the variety testing system, protein parameters are evaluated in various agro-climatic zones to determine variety stability, with high values for top-grade wheat often reaching 14% and above, whereas values below 11% limit baking properties.
